Forced to know asbestos, a friend.

Asbestos or asbestos is commonly called a group metamorfois mineral fiber. Asbestos is a silicate minerals produced from mining / natural materials. Thin fiber-shaped fiber, length, and strong. The name comes from its use in light Wick; because he refractories have been used in many applications. Asbestos fibers composed of silicate minerals with different chemical composition. If inhaled, asbestos fibers settle in the lungs, causing scarring. Inhaling asbestos can also cause thickening of the pleura (the membrane lining the lungs). Asbestos was commonly encountered home insulation, vinyl floor mat, the outer layer house [siding] and also in the house layer [drywall] are widely used in building construction.

Asbestos is one example of pollution is known mineral danger. In the international world, asbestos was included in the group B3 (Hazardous and Toxic Materials). World countries have banned its use, such as the European Union, Japan, Chile, Argentina, Brazil, America, Spain, Luxembourg, Australia, Vietnam, and Thailand. For Indonesia, based on the PP. No. 74/2001, Use of Asbestos must be controlled.
The Danger?

Asbestos is no doubt that negatively affect health (based on studies of In Vitro / In Vivo and epidemiological studies). Asbestos and fiberglass, our breathing if inhaled, can cause lung cancer and therefore most of the use of asbestos has been banned in many countries. In addition to lung cancer, a disease that can be caused by Asbestos among others:

1. Asbestosis is a respiratory disease that results from inhaling asbestos fibers, where the lungs are formed extensive scarring due to asbestos fibers are trapped in the lung tissue. These events create a network around a wound. The wound is what ultimately makes the lungs are not functioning. Asbestosis latency period until established, there is very long, between 15-30 years. So be careful because the symptoms can not be detected within a short time!
2. Mesothelioma, cancer which occurs in the pleura (the outer layer of the lungs) and / or the peritoneum (outer layer of the wall Obdinal)

Causes

Inhaling asbestos fibers can cause the formation of scar tissue (fibrosis) in the lungs. Lung tissue that forms the fibrosis can not expand and deflate properly. Weighing the disease depends on the duration of exposure and the number of fibers inhaled. Asbestos exposure can be found in the mining and milling industries, construction and other industries. Exposure to asbestos workers' families can also occur from particles brought home on the clothing workers.
Symptoms

Asbestosis Symptoms appear gradually and only emerged only after the formation of scar tissue in large quantities and the lungs lose elasticity.

The first symptoms are shortness of breath, light and reduced ability to exercise. Around 15% of patients, will experience severe shortness of breath and respiratory failure.

Heavy smokers with chronic bronchitis and Asbestosis, will suffer from cough and asthma. Inhaling asbestos fibers can sometimes cause the gathering of fluid in the space between the membranes that line the lungs. Although rare, asbestos can cause tumors in the pleura or mesotelioma called on the stomach lining called the peritoneal mesotelioma.

Mesothelioma is caused by asbestos malignancy and can not be cured. Mesothelioma usually appear after exposure krokidolit, one of the 4 types of asbestos. Amosite, the other types, also cause mesothelioma. Krisotil may not cause mesothelioma, but sometimes contaminated by tremolit which can cause mesothelioma. Mesothelioma usually occurs after exposure for 30-40 years.

Lung cancer will occur in people who also smoke Asbestosis, especially those who smoke more than one pack a day.

Other symptoms that may be found:

* Cough
* Tightness in the chest
* Chest pain
* Nail abnormalities or clubbing of fingers (the fingers of the hand that resembles a drum percussion).

Diagnosis

On physical examination with a stethoscope, will ronki voice. To confirm the diagnosis, usually made following examination:

* Chest X-rays
* Tests of lung function
* CT scan of the lung.

Healing

Supportive treatment to overcome the symptoms that arise is to remove the mucus / phlegm from the lung through postural drainage procedures, chest percussion and vibration. Inhaler was given to thin the mucus. May need to be given oxygen, either through the front shield (mask) or through a plastic tube that is placed in the nostrils. Sometimes performed lung transplants. Mesothelioma fatal, chemotherapy is not much useful and tumor removal does not cure cancer.
Prevention

Asbestosis can be prevented by reducing levels of asbestos fibers and dust in the work environment. Since the industrial use of asbestos dust control is done, now who are suffering fewer Asbestosis, but mesothelioma is still happening to people who had been exposed 40 years ago

To reduce the risk of lung cancer, to the workers associated with asbestos, it is recommended to quit smoking. Meanwhile, in order to avoid the source of the disease will spread in the family, advised all workers to wash his work clothes at the factory, and replacing them with clean clothes to go back to the house. So that all work clothes no one brought home, and workers cleaned up or a shower before returning home each.

Be careful of male who worked with asbestos!!!

Mesothelioma is a rare cancer in the form of malignant cells found in the sac lining the chest (the lining of the lung / pleura) or abdomen (the membrane / peritoneum). Mesothelioma is a rare form of cancer that affects the membrane that covers and protects the body from various organs (mesothelium). Mesothelium consists of two layers of specialized cells known as mesothelial cells. One layer immediately surrounds the organ, other forms a protective sac around the organs. The most common form of mesothelioma Affects the membrane or sac that lines the Lungs (pleural).

Other common sites include the membrane lining the stomach (peritoneum) and the membrane lining the heart (pericardium). Most people with malignant mesothelioma have worked on jobs where they breathed / inhaled asbestos, a fiber used in insulation materials.

The term "cancer" refers to a group of diseases of abnormal growth of cells out of control (eg, mesothelial cells) that attack surrounding tissues and can spread (metastasize) to distant cells or organs via the blood, a weak system, or other facilities. Various forms of cancer, including mesothelioma, can be classified based on the type of cells involved, the special nature of the crime, cells or organs affected, and the clinical course of the disease. Symptoms of mesothelioma vary depending on location, type and stage of cancer. Approximately 70-80 percent of mesothelioma cases affected by asbestos. Symptoms of mesothelioma may not appear until up to 50 years after the initial conceded / inhaling asbestos. However, after symptoms began apparent, mesothelioma may rapidly progress to cause life-threatening complications. Symptoms include shortness of breath, chest pain, or pain or swelling in the abdomen. Treatment, including surgery, chemotherapy, and radiation, based on whether the cancer has spread (metastasized) and stage of cancer.
